... Econometric analysis mainly involves statistical analysis aiming at explaining economic relationships.... Econometrics applies statistical and mathematical theories in its analysis and economists mainly use it in either testing hypotheses about observations that have been made or predicting future economic trends (Brickley, Zimmerman, and Smith, 2008).... Researchers or companies have to go out and collect data for econometric analysis....

ituational analysis
... he situational analysis is a method to analyze both internal and external environment to understand the capabilities, customer and the business environment of the firm.... The situational analysis takes into consideration tools such as the SWOT analysis, porters five force, 5Cs analysis.... The business plan will however focus mainly on SWOT analysis and Porters five force....
